Exports In 2022, Antigua and Barbuda exported $2.38M in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s, making it the 155th largest exporter of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s in the world. At the same year,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s was the 6th most exported product in Antigua and Barbuda. The main destination of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s exports from Antigua and Barbuda are: South Korea ($831k), China ($559k), France ($550k), Poland ($214k), and United States ($50.7k).

The fastest growing export markets for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s of Antigua and Barbuda between 2021 and 2022 were South Korea ($461k), France ($254k), and Poland ($214k).

Imports In 2022, Antigua and Barbuda imported $9.74M in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s, becoming the 147th largest importer of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s in the world. At the same year,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s was the 19th most imported product in Antigua and Barbuda. Antigua and Barbuda imports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s primarily from: United States ($3.89M), Guyana ($1.27M), China ($1.08M), Canada ($652k), and Trinidad and Tobago ($422k).

The fastest growing import markets in Fish, crustaceans, & molluscs for Antigua and Barbuda between 2021 and 2022 were United States ($1.27M), Guyana ($725k), and China ($419k).
